About Alexander Bucur

Alexander Bucur is a scholar working on Orthopedics and Sports Medicine, Computer Science Applications and Communication, having authored 11 papers that have together received 652 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hip and Femur Fractures (2 papers), Bone health and osteoporosis research (2 papers) and Social Media and Politics (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Behavioral Neuroscience (87 citations), Health (175 citations) and Neuropsychology and Physiological Psychology (21 citations). Alexander Bucur has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Romania. Frequent co-authors include Teresa E. Seeman, David B. Reuben, Mei‐Hua Huang, Eileen M. Crimmins, Burton H. Singer, Lisa Berkman, Tara L. Gruenewald, John W. Rowe, Timothy J. Biblarz and Deborah M. Kado. Their work appears in journals such as Social Science & Medicine, The American Journal of Medicine and Journal of the American Geriatrics Society.
